Cost Guide — LIV Beach at Fontainebleau Las Vegas
Cost Breakdown for a Corporate Event at LIV Beach
Corporate events at LIV Beach are priced based on group size and section requirements. Standard admission is $30–60 (free with guest list) per person, but group packages through NoCoverVegas can significantly reduce or eliminate per-person entry costs for your team.
Cabana sections for corporate groups at LIV Beach typically start at one thousand five hundred to three thousand dollars or more, depending on group size and the day. These minimums cover beverage service, so the cost is applied to your drink tab rather than charged as a flat rental fee.
For a corporate group of twenty, expect a total spend of three thousand to six thousand dollars including cabana rental, bottle service, and food. Per person, that works out to one hundred fifty to three hundred dollars for an all-day VIP pool party experience — competitive with most corporate entertainment options in Las Vegas.

LIV Beach Insider Tips (Fontainebleau Las Vegas)
- LIV Beach's festival-grade stage rigging creates the best DJ photo and video opportunities of any dayclub in Vegas — sightlines are optimized in ways that EBC and Marquee can't replicate
- Check the programming calendar specifically for R&B and hip-hop nights — LIV books crossover acts no other Vegas dayclub books, and these shows have exceptional crowd energy
- Poodle Bar in the Fontainebleau lobby is worth a pre-party drink before heading to the pool — it's one of the best hotel lobby bars in Las Vegas and sets the tone perfectly
- Enter from the hotel lobby side rather than the street-level entrance — the lobby walk-in path to the south pool deck bypasses the longest section of the general admission line
- Bottle service minimum starts at $1,000 — at the same tier as Marquee Dayclub, below Tao Beach ($1,500+). Budget $1,500–$2,500 once 8% tax, 15% gratuity, and 12% venue fee are included. The six bungalows with private pools offer the best per-person value for groups of 8 or more.
- LIV Beach and LIV Nightclub share the same Fontainebleau property — book a day-to-night package through a single host manager to handle both reservations without separate VIP logistics. SIDEPIECE and Matroda both hold 2026 resident slots across LIV Beach and LIV Nightclub programming.
